TIMESTAMPS:
00:00:00 Introduction
00:03:38 Gisin's "Quantum Chance" book is a friendly introduction to QM
00:06:36 Consciousness is outside today's physics and may always be
00:07:48 Indeterminacy is necessary but not sufficient for free will
00:09:37 Free will is necessary for "rationality" to exist
00:10:40 Free will comes FIRST in the "logical order"
00:21:39 What does mathematics have to say about free will and consciousness?
00:27:18 Intuitionism vs Constructionism
00:28:22 Classical physics is NOT deterministic
00:34:27 Does he agree with Stephen Wolfram that it's computation underlying physics?
00:36:06 Time is "thick" like molasses
00:40:21 Intuitionist mathematics and law of excluded middle
00:42:57 Graham Priest's paraconsistent logic and other forms of logic
00:49:32 A new understanding of time is needed for Quantum Gravity
00:52:55 Discrete spacetime? Perhaps not
00:53:21 Philosophy of Jules Lequier
00:55:15 On Sabine Hossenfelder's views on free will
00:58:33 Superdeterminism
01:01:52 Is indeterminacy truly necessary for free will?
01:03:39 Many Worlds is nonsense
01:05:37 Should logic be the basis of mathematics?
01:10:00 Which approach to quantum gravity does Gisin favor?
01:10:17 [Stephen Robbins] Bergson?
01:11:23 [Complex Plane @kekule6] Chomsky and denial of free will by physicists is an attempt to make evidence fit a model
